🛣️🏰 Route du Château Saussard – Château de Gisors loop from Bouchevilliers

02:08

47.8km

420m

Road cycling

Moderate road ride. Good fitness required. Mostly well-paved surfaces and easy to ride.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Here, three departments touch each other: Eure, Oise and Seine Maritime. This is the entrance to Normandy; or the entrance to Picardy, depending on your point of view.
